Cultural Vienna : Vienna's cultural offerings do not end with music and architecture - the city is also home to a number of world-class galleries that celebrate the national art scene.
A number of works by Symbolist painter Gustav Klimt, some of which were originally commissioned for display in the city's public buildings, can be found in the Museum of Applied Arts and Belvedere.
Vienna's Belvedere also has a collection by controversial 20th century artist, Egon Schiele, who was renowned for his private pornographic material as much as his major pieces.
Other major galleries in the city include the Museum of Applied Arts and the Moya Museum of Young Art.
Vienna - World Capital of Music : Mozart, Haydn, Schubert, Strauss, Beethoven - these are just some of the famous classical composers who were born or lived in Austria, particularly Vienna, which is why it comes as no surprise that Vienna has earned the designation of being the world's Capital of Classical Music. Here, you can listen to their compositions played by one of the world's best orchestras, the Vienna Philharmonic, the same orchestra they once collaborated with, or easily watch a world-class opera.
